Форум программистов, компьютерный форум CyberForum.ru

Из 4 введенных чисел - C++

Восстановить пароль Регистрация
 
kalmar141
0 / 0 / 0
Регистрация: 22.09.2012
Сообщений: 21
02.10.2012, 19:52     Из 4 введенных чисел #1
Из 4 введенных чисел найти сумму цифр которые лежат в диапазоне от 5 до 12.
Вот кое что написал, да и то всегда выдает 0. Исправьте и подскажите как дописать...
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
#include <stdio.h>
#include <math.h>
#include <conio.h>
int main()
{
int a, b, c, d, w;
printf("Vvedite 4 chisla\n");
scanf("%d %d %d %d", &a, &b, &c, &d); 
if (5<a<12) 
    printf("a=%d\n",a);
if (5<b<12) 
    printf("b=%d\n",b);
if (5<c<12) 
    printf("c=%d\n",c);
if (5<d<12) 
    printf("d=%d\n",d);
getch();
}
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
02.10.2012, 19:52     Из 4 введенных чисел
Посмотрите здесь:

C++ сделать программу чтобы она подсчитала сумму чисел в пределах диапозоне введенных чисел
Сколько чисел из введенных, кратны 10 C++
C++ Не работает подсчет суммы введенных чисел
Для 8-ми введенных действительных чисел вычислить сумму отрицательных чисел C++
C++ Подсчитать количество введенных чисел
C++ Сумма введенных чисел
Функция подсчета введенных чисел C++
Вычислить сумму чисел введенных с клавиатуры C++

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
David Sylva
 Аватар для David Sylva
1280 / 942 / 51
Регистрация: 17.05.2012
Сообщений: 2,686
02.10.2012, 20:03     Из 4 введенных чисел #2
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
#include <iostream> 
 
int main() 
{ 
    int a, b, c, d;  
    int summa = 0;
    std::cout << "Inter first figure " << std::endl; 
    std::cin >> a; 
    std::cout << "Inter a second figure " << std::endl; 
    std::cin >> b;  
    std::cout << "Inter a third figure " << std::endl; 
    std::cin >> c; 
    std::cout << "Inter a four figure " << std::endl; 
    std::cin >> d; 
 
    if(a >= 5 && a <= 12) 
        summa += a; 
    if(b >= 5 && b <= 12) 
        summa += b; 
    if( c >= 5 && c <= 12) 
        summa += c; 
    if( d >= 5 && d <= 12) 
        summa += d; 
    std::cout << "Summa is " << summa << std::endl;
}
kalmar141
0 / 0 / 0
Регистрация: 22.09.2012
Сообщений: 21
02.10.2012, 20:21  [ТС]     Из 4 введенных чисел #3
David Sylva, большое спасибо
Yandex
Объявления
02.10.2012, 20:21     Из 4 введенных чисел
Ответ Создать тему
Опции темы

Текущее время: 22:22.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ru